请启用Javascript以获得更好的浏览体验~
0755-3394 2933
在线咨询
演示申请
SQL漏洞检测工具:保障Web应用安全的必备利器
SQL漏洞检测工具:保障Web应用安全的必备利器

本文将深入探讨SQL漏洞检测工具的重要性、功能特点、使用技巧以及市场上主流的SQL漏洞检测工具,旨在帮助读者全面了解并选择合适的工具来保障Web应用的安全。

SQL漏洞检测工具:保障Web应用安全的必备利器一、引言

随着互联网的快速发展,Web应用已成为我们日常生活中不可或缺的一部分。然而,Web应用的安全问题也日益凸显,其中SQL注入漏洞是一种常见的安全威胁。SQL注入攻击允许攻击者通过输入恶意SQL代码,绕过应用程序的输入验证,从而访问、修改或删除数据库中的数据。为了应对这一威胁,SQL漏洞检测工具应运而生。本文将详细介绍SQL漏洞检测工具的相关知识。

二、SQL注入漏洞的危害

SQL注入漏洞可能导致严重的后果,包括数据泄漏、数据篡改、数据删除以及拒绝服务等。攻击者可以通过SQL注入漏洞访问敏感信息,如用户凭证、个人数据和财务数据。此外,他们还可以修改数据库中的数据,导致信息错误或不一致。在极端情况下,攻击者甚至可以删除数据库中的数据,对业务运营造成严重损害。因此,及时发现并修复SQL注入漏洞至关重要。

三、SQL漏洞检测工具的重要性

SQL漏洞检测工具是保障Web应用安全的重要工具之一。它们能够自动化地扫描Web应用,发现潜在的SQL注入漏洞,并提供修复建议。通过使用这些工具,开发人员和安全专业人员可以更有效地识别和应对SQL注入威胁,从而降低安全风险。

四、SQL漏洞检测工具的功能特点

  1. 自动化扫描:SQL漏洞检测工具能够自动化地扫描Web应用,无需人工干预即可发现潜在的SQL注入漏洞。
  2. 多数据库支持:这些工具通常支持多种数据库类型,包括MySQL、PostgreSQL、SQL Server等,从而确保对不同数据库系统的全面检测。
  3. 漏洞验证:除了发现漏洞外,这些工具还能够验证漏洞的真实性,确保检测结果的准确性。
  4. 修复建议:一些高级工具还会提供修复建议,帮助开发人员快速修复SQL注入漏洞。

五、市场上主流的SQL漏洞检测工具

  1. Netsparker

Netsparker是一款全面的Web应用程序漏洞扫描工具,包括SQL注入检测功能。它能够自动化地扫描Web应用,发现潜在的SQL注入漏洞,并提供详细的漏洞报告和修复建议。Netsparker还支持多种数据库类型,具有高度的准确性和可靠性。

  1. Acunetix

Acunetix是另一款强大的Web应用程序漏洞扫描工具,可检测SQL注入漏洞等多种安全威胁。它提供了直观的界面和丰富的功能,包括自动化扫描、漏洞验证、修复建议等。Acunetix还支持多种操作系统和浏览器,方便用户在不同环境下进行扫描。

  1. Burp Suite

Burp Suite是一款流行的渗透测试工具,具有SQL注入检测插件。它提供了丰富的功能,包括代理、爬虫、扫描器等,可以帮助用户进行全面的Web应用安全测试。通过安装SQL注入检测插件,Burp Suite能够发现潜在的SQL注入漏洞,并提供详细的漏洞信息。

  1. SQLMap

SQLMap是一款专门用于检测和利用SQL注入漏洞的工具。它具有强大的功能和选项,能够自动化地扫描Web应用并发现潜在的SQL注入漏洞。此外,SQLMap还支持多种数据库类型和攻击技术,可以帮助用户更深入地了解SQL注入漏洞的利用方式。

六、使用SQL漏洞检测工具的技巧

  1. 定期扫描:为了确保Web应用的安全性,建议定期使用SQL漏洞检测工具进行扫描。这可以帮助及时发现并修复潜在的SQL注入漏洞。
  2. 更新工具:随着技术的不断发展,新的SQL注入攻击方式不断涌现。因此,建议定期更新SQL漏洞检测工具以确保其能够检测最新的攻击方式。
  3. 结合其他安全措施:SQL漏洞检测工具只是保障Web应用安全的一部分。为了全面提高安全性,建议结合其他安全措施,如使用参数化查询、输入验证、最小权限原则等。

七、结论

SQL注入漏洞是一种常见的Web应用安全威胁。为了应对这一威胁,SQL漏洞检测工具应运而生。这些工具能够自动化地扫描Web应用并发现潜在的SQL注入漏洞,为开发人员和安全专业人员提供了有力的支持。通过合理使用这些工具并结合其他安全措施,我们可以更有效地保障Web应用的安全性。